An investigation for the Deformed Impulse Response Correction

Abstract(in English) This paper describes the correction for the deformed impulse respons, which is estimated by using cross spectral technique. For the correction, reversed deformation function is used. It is necessary to estimate signal to noise ratio for the correction because the method increase estimation error carried by noise factor. For the estimation, difference of estimated impulse responses by using different block of input and output sequence is used. According to this investigation, it could be possible to correct estimated impulse response by using the reversed function.
